Guns N' Roses Chinese Democracy Leak

On June 18, 2008, the metal blog Antiquiet announced it had received copies of tracks from the nigh-mythical Guns N' Roses album Chinese Democracy, and had it available for streaming. The streaming link was removed after a call from someone on the Guns N' Roses team. Blogger Kevin Cogill was arrested in August 2008 for posting the songs. He has pleaded guilty and is awaiting sentencing.CBS Canada: Blogger...pleads guilty to posting leaked Guns N' Roses songs (December 16, 2008)

Incognito's Challenge

A blogger named "Incognito" posted on June 14, 2008 on the Velvet Rope Forums that he would donate $1,500 to the charity of Guns N' Roses choice if the band would leak a Chinese Democracy demo.

Tracks Leaked

  1. "Better"
  2. "Chinese Democracy"
  3. "IRS"
  4. "Madagascar"
  5. "There Was a Time"
  6. "The Blues"
  7. "Rhiad and the Bedouins"
  8. "If the World"
  9. Untitled track
